*'''Stx-1''' is essential for the formation of the SNARE complex involved in the fusion machinery in the brain.  Stx-1 forms a 4-helical bundle complex with proteins SNAP-25 and VAMP2 which drives fusion of vesicles with the plasma membrane<ref>PMID:26903802</ref>.  The coiled-coil bundle structure is formed by the interactions of the complex SNARE motifs<ref>PMID:24218570</ref>.

*'''Stx-1A''' regulates the function of transmembrane proteins like ion channels and neurotransmitter transporters<ref>PMID:18617632</ref>.
*'''Stx-6''' is a SNARE protein involved in a variety of internal membrane fusion events.
*'''Stx-7''' is involved in endosomal membrane fusion<ref>PMID:34408265</ref>.
*'''Stx-10''' is a SNARE protein localised to the trans-Golgi network<ref>PMID:16154903</ref>.
*'''Stx-12''' is a SNARE protein localised to the endosome<ref>PMID:9507000</ref>.
*'''Stx-13''' has a role in membrane expansion during neuronal development <ref>PMID:10886332</ref>.
*'''Stx-17''' is required for autophagosome-lysosome fusion<ref>PMID:23466629</ref>.
*'''Stx-VAM3P''' is involved invacuolar assembly<ref>PMID:9202390</ref>.
